    Sevgi is a Turkish mum who welcomed her first baby, Atlas, into the world last summer. As a pharmacist and an international marketing manager in pharma, you might expect Sevgi to view birth through a purely medical lens. But Sevgi’s true superpower is her intuition.

    In this conversation, we listen to how she stepped out of Turkey’s highly medicalised mindset, questioning the absolute authority of the doctor, and how she beautifully navigated the rigid, risk-driven procedures of the UK maternity system.

    She made a conscious choice to tune out the medicalised fear and lean into the natural rhythm of her body. The result was a profoundly beautiful, empowering, and positive birth experience. In this episode, Sevgi joins us to talk about the shift from learned fear to biological trust, and how every mother can find the confidence to become the true anchor of her own birth story.

    Sevgi is here to remind us of something crucial: a positive birth story is not a matter of luck; it is a matter of self-trust. It is a stunning example of what happens when we marry our intellect with our deepest maternal instincts, showing every mother how to move away from institutional fear and become the true, confident anchor of her own story.

    This is part two of the episode, 99 Days in NICU. In this insightful conversation, Natalie chats more to Kate Merrick, psychotherapist and mum to sweet Eliza, about her time at home and onwards after hospital. Kate shows how beautifully connected she became with herself as a mother, her intuition and the body attunement which helped her to know what was best for her daughter. Kate also chats about her farm and her work as a holistic health practitioner which explores the themes of nature being our guide and how the tech age we're living in is actually helping some of us resensitise to the natural world.     Active birth is a powerful way to prepare for birth - and super effective. Yet it's benefits are less known about these days thanks to the countless courses, techniques and online courses now available. It's very physical focus is the key to mothers feeling confident as well as to countering the worrying rise in medicalised birth and Natalie's conversation with ardent active birth advocate Silvia Bush Infestas-Lopez will give you a really felt sense of exactly why.

    Silvia is a Spanish mum of two and a Marketing Director based in London. Silvia discovered Active Birth during her first pregnancy five years ago, and its common-sense approach immediately resonated with her. As she began learning more about birth physiology, what started as a personal interest quickly grew into a real passion. Silvia later trained as a certified Active Birth teacher, alongside other pregnancy, birth and postnatal-related certifications. Her own positive birth experiences were life-changing, and Silvia now loves sharing what she's learned to help other parents approach birth with more confidence and trust in their bodies.
